| Commit message (Collapse) | Author | Age |
| ... | |
| |
|
|
|
|
|
| |
More missing headers in configure.in in order to solve previous openbsd in6_addr issue and prevent related issues from arising.
svn:r9273
|
| |
|
|
|
|
|
| |
Look in netinet/in6.h header when looking for struct in6_addr. (Issue found by saeftl.)
svn:r9272
|
| |
|
|
| |
svn:r9271
|
| |
|
|
| |
svn:r9270
|
| |
|
|
| |
svn:r9269
|
| |
|
|
|
|
|
|
| |
freeing the string in the middle. this was probably xiando's
crash bug.
svn:r9265
|
| |
|
|
| |
svn:r9264
|
| |
|
|
| |
svn:r9263
|
| |
|
|
|
|
|
| |
authority leaves a "v" line blank.
svn:r9262
|
| |
|
|
|
|
|
| |
fault when starting a server without a fingerprint file present.
svn:r9261
|
| |
|
|
|
|
|
| |
and add a todo item for nick in case he gets bored :)
svn:r9260
|
| |
|
|
| |
svn:r9259
|
| |
|
|
|
|
|
| |
Clarify spec wrt keys, certificates, and SSL.
svn:r9256
|
| |
|
|
|
|
|
| |
Add (and specify) a BadDirectory flag to networkstatuses, so authorities can tell clients that some caches are broken. Also, implement an as-yet-unused function to estimate how many bytes will be sent on a directory connection.
svn:r9255
|
| |
|
|
|
|
|
| |
Fix compile error with warnings enabled: connection_dir_supports_tunnels was redeclared as static.
svn:r9254
|
| |
|
|
| |
svn:r9250
|
| |
|
|
| |
svn:r9249
|
| |
|
|
|
|
|
| |
Fix unit test broken by r9239.
svn:r9248
|
| |
|
|
|
|
|
| |
suggesting other bad syntax as a replacement.
svn:r9247
|
| |
|
|
| |
svn:r9246
|
| |
|
|
|
|
|
| |
Initial TODO updates from meeting
svn:r9245
|
| |
|
|
|
|
|
| |
Remove an XXXX012 for which the answer is "not really."
svn:r9244
|
| |
|
|
|
|
|
| |
Simplify and remove most of dirserv_orconn_tls_cone
svn:r9243
|
| |
|
|
|
|
|
| |
Change TODO item so we can make a tricky decision later rather than an incredibly tricky one now.
svn:r9242
|
| |
|
|
|
|
|
| |
what i had in mind
svn:r9241
|
| |
|
|
|
|
|
| |
Note more doable items; claim some; speculate more in dir-voting.txt
svn:r9240
|
| |
|
|
|
|
|
| |
Stop polluting new descriptors with the defaults-to-1 "opt eventdns" entry.
svn:r9239
|
| |
|
|
|
|
|
| |
Add a comment about a possible refactoring in main.c
svn:r9238
|
| |
|
|
|
|
|
| |
uninstaller.
svn:r9235
|
| |
|
|
|
|
|
|
| |
The PostFlight references remain. i'll let phobos
decide whether to remove them.
svn:r9234
|
| |
|
|
|
|
|
| |
Spec-conformance on r9181: make "opt v" strings start with "Tor".
svn:r9233
|
| |
|
|
|
|
|
| |
Fix an idiot bug in r9181: snprintf returns <0 on error, not !=0.
svn:r9232
|
| |
|
|
|
|
|
| |
Make the "Next Version" of the Tor protocol called "v2", not "v1". Make tor-spec.txt canonical and current again; make tor-spec-v2.txt be the "splufty next version" document.
svn:r9226
|
| |
|
|
|
|
|
| |
Use the applescript or shell script instead.
svn:r9225
|
| |
|
|
|
|
|
| |
Write up some notes I found on a piece of paper while cleaning my living room. This way I can thow out the paper.
svn:r9222
|
| |
|
|
|
|
|
| |
remove more completed items from the TODO.
svn:r9221
|
| |
|
|
|
|
|
| |
Remove duplicated code in dirserv_get_networkstatus_v2; document dirserv_get_networkstatus_v2_fingerprints. Down to 13 XXXX012 items.
svn:r9220
|
| |
|
|
|
|
|
| |
Another cleanup: expand_exit_policy_aliases was totally redundant with respect to router_parse_[private_]addr_policy_private.
svn:r9219
|
| |
|
|
|
|
|
| |
Correct documentation of how Naming works in dir-spec.txt.
svn:r9218
|
| |
|
|
|
|
|
| |
Actually, handle_getinfo_helper supports 552 results just fine: just leave *answer unset.
svn:r9217
|
| |
|
|
| |
svn:r9216
|
| |
|
|
|
|
|
| |
Calculate the length of policy strings correctly again.
svn:r9215
|
| |
|
|
|
|
|
| |
Fix flipped sign in compare: make descriptors buildable again.
svn:r9214
|
| |
|
|
|
|
|
| |
Remove dead code; make targets of addressmap commands/configs use AllowNonRFC953Hostnames
svn:r9211
|
| |
|
|
|
|
|
| |
Close any directory connection on which we have received 10MB or more of data. This prevents a malicious directory cache from running us out of memory by spooling an infinite amount of data. (Not a terribly good attack, but hey, every one helps.)
svn:r9210
|
| |
|
|
|
|
|
| |
Refactor connection_write_to_buf_zlib back into connection_write_to_buf. Hooray for dumping duplicate code.
svn:r9209
|
| |
|
|
|
|
|
| |
Refactor _connection_controller_force_write back into conncetion_handle_write. Again, the line count goes down: groovy!
svn:r9208
|
| |
|
|
|
|
|
| |
Count TLS bytes accurately: previously, we counted only the number of bytes read or transmitted via tls, not the number of extra bytes used to do so. This has been a lonstanding wart. The fix "Works for me".
svn:r9207
|
| |
|
|
|
|
|
| |
Remove some dead code; refactor some duplicated code.
svn:r9206
|
| |
|
|
|
|
|
| |
Mark a pile of XXXX comments as targetted for 0.1.2: some because they look important, some because they look easy.
svn:r9205
|